> I have AT91SAM9260-based board, kernel is 2.6.26.3.
I'm using my RTC-patch with the same CPU. Custom AT91SAM9260 board, external RTC because of AT's errata...
> M41T94 is connected on SPI channel 1, chip select 0. I've applied > Kim's patch and added SPI device in board-sam9260ek.c
> { /* External RTC */ > .modalias = "rtc-m41t94", > .chip_select = 0, > .max_speed_hz = 2 * 1000 * 1000, > .bus_num = 1, > },
I'm using it with ".max_speed_hz = 1 * 1000 * 1000," instead of 2 MHz. Can you try with slower speed? My patch (rev 3) and this small ek_spi_devices[] modification should be enough.
I have it on bus = 0, chip_select = 1, so I've also removed dataflash parts from ek_spi_devices[] (we're using NOR flash). But for you this is not needed.
I also have a patch to add support for M41T94's watchdog timer. It's not clean enough to be submitted upstreams yet. If you need it I can email it to you.
